ETA for the release of maven-deploy-plugin:2.7 and maven-gpg-plugin:1.4?

Hi is there any ETA on the release of maven-deploy-plugin:2.7 and 
maven-gpg-plugin:1.4?

I am particulary interested in the fixes of

http://jira.codehaus.org/browse/MDEPLOY-137
http://jira.codehaus.org/browse/MGPG-38

my use case is in trying to help get some libraries to deploy into maven 
central, and it would be helpful to be able to provide them this 
solution instead of the current one that has problems with snapshots, 
and a fix at a later time. The main reason is that these libraries are 
not using maven for their builds, so trying to explain all of this and 
getting them to accept patches is some work, and the less patches I can 
provide the better.

thanks for any info.
